Maine Sample Letter regarding Motion to Sell Property of an Estate: [Your Name] [Your Address] [City, State, ZIP Code] [Email Address] [Phone Number] [Date] [Probate Court Judge's Name] [Probate Court Address] [City, State, ZIP Code] Subject: Motion to Sell Property of the Estate — [Estate Name] Dear Honorable Judge [Judge's Last Name], I, [Your Name], the [Executor/Administrator] of the estate of the late [Deceased's Full Name], submit this motion requesting an order from the court to sell certain property belonging to the estate. This motion is submitted in accordance with Maine's probate laws, specifically [relevant section/act number]. The property in question is located at [Property Address] and is legally described as [provide legal description]. The estate is in need of liquidating this property due to [briefly explain the reason for sale, such as to settle outstanding debts, distribute the proceeds among beneficiaries, or simply to facilitate the administration process]. To support this motion, I have attached the following documents: 1. Property Appraisal: A recent and comprehensive appraisal report (enclosed) that demonstrates the current market value of the property. The report has been prepared by a professional appraiser licensed in the state of Maine. 2. List of Outstanding Debts: An itemized list of the estate's outstanding debts, which showcases the financial obligations that need to be settled using the proceeds from the property sale. 3. Beneficiary's Consent: Written consent from all interested parties and beneficiaries of the estate, acknowledging their agreement with the proposed sale. 4. Listing Agreement: A copy of the executed listing agreement with a licensed real estate brokerage firm, highlighting their commitment to market and sell the property on behalf of the estate. 5. Proposed Sale Terms: An outline of the proposed terms of the sale, including the asking price, any contingencies, and the estimated timeframe for completion. By selling the property in question, the estate will be able to fulfill its financial obligations and expedite the distribution of assets to the beneficiaries, thereby ensuring a smooth and efficient administration process. The proceeds from the sale will be utilized for necessary expenses, repayment of debts, and the equitable distribution among the beneficiaries. I kindly request that a hearing date be set to consider this motion. I will be available to provide any additional information or answer any questions the court may have during the hearing. Thank you for your attention to this matter. Your prompt consideration of this motion will greatly assist in the timely administration of the estate. Should you require any further documents or information, please do not hesitate to contact me at [Your Phone Number] or [Your Email Address].
